How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    About the Company


    An excellent opportunity to join a fast growing, innovative, technology focused independent financial planning firm based in Shalford.


    About the Role


    You will take the role of Paraplanning Team Leader reporting into the Head of Paraplanning & Administration. We are looking for you to take a senior role within the team to deliver an outstanding experience for our clients and team members. Part of the role will be to act as a deputy for the Head of Paraplanning & Administration, to help lead and manage a client focused, motivated team of paraplanners to ensure the production of first-class research and report writing on a full range of financial planning, products and services. You will utilise your thorough understanding of the advice process, suitability letter requirements and the regulatory requirements imposed by the FCA and ensure these are reflected in your work.


    Responsibilities


    • Providing paraplanning support to a team of Financial Planners. This will include:
    • Working alongside the Financial Planner on advice strategies
    • Research on products and investment strategies
    • Using our cash flow modelling tool (Intelligent Office Planning)
    • Producing suitability reports
    • Assisting the Head of Paraplanning & Administration with the company’s research processes including platform and product due diligence.
    • Able to think innovatively and laterally, to challenge our current processes and look for ways to improve the service we provide and the client’s experience.
    • Other team leader responsibilities include:
    • Standing in for the Head of Paraplanning & Administration when absent
    • Buddy and training assistance for new joiners
    • Case pipeline distribution when the Head of Paraplanning & Administration is absent
    • Project work
    • Motivation and communication across the team


    Qualifications


    • Diploma in Financial Planning
    • Chartered or working towards Chartered status


    Harding Financial are passionate about the team’s continued learning and development, we would therefore be looking for this person to continue their qualifications.


    Required Skills


    • Excellent writing skills
    • Ideally some experience of using AI tools in the role
    • Self-motivated and driven to succeed and deliver a first-class service to clients
    • Good at problem solving and thinking outside the box
    • 100% client focused
    • Attention to detail
    • Ability to work well in a team
    • Hands on, can do approach to work
    • Fantastic interpersonal skills
